On Mar 26, 9:46 am, SergeyPo <ser...@zarealye.com> wrote: > Hi all, > > these probolems may be caused by unicode support by Oracle DB (or not > - I don't know). The code works fine with MySQL and SQLite. > > 1. DAL migrations do not work if you change length of 'string' field. > E.g. I have this: > SQLField('komment', 'string', length=255) > and I try to change it to > SQLField('komment', 'string', length=512) > and I get ORA-00911 error (bad symbol!) > > 2. When I try to migrate this field to SQLField('komment', 'text') I > get same error: ORA-00911 > > 3. I managed to migrate by removing this field definition, running the > model (reload db admin page in browser) and pasting back the field > definition SQLField('komment', 'text') > Everything looked ok. > Then I run data import script that inserts data from UTF-8 encoded > file into this field.
